This piece serves as a celebration of both natural beauty and artistic innovation, appealing to art lovers and collectors with an appreciation for contemporary visions of traditional scenes. *** About Charles Mound: Charles Mound, with an elevation of 1,235 feet, claims the title of the highest natural point in Illinois. Situated in Jo Daviess County, it’s mostly surrounded by agricultural land, offering panoramic views that span into neighboring Iowa and Wisconsin. This mound is actually a gentle hill, forming part of the Driftless Area, a region that escaped glaciation during the last ice age. The prominence is located on private property but is typically open to visitors on designated weekends during the summer months, providing a unique opportunity for hiking enthusiasts to reach the top and experience the highest natural elevation in the state.
